For Grand Theft Auto V modders, the gameconfig.xml file is a critical component for maintaining stability when adding custom vehicles, peds, or scripts. Version 1.0.350.1 (also known as version 1.36) requires a specific configuration to prevent the game from crashing during the loading screen or while in-game. Why You Need an Updated Gameconfig
